About Fuliang Chen

Fuliang Chen is a scholar working on Pollution, Biomaterials, Industrial and Manufacturing Engineering, Media Technology and Biomedical Engineering, having authored 12 papers that have together received 327 indexed citations. Recurring topics across this work include Graphene and Nanomaterials Applications (3 papers), Surfactants and Colloidal Systems (2 papers), Polymer-Based Agricultural Enhancements (2 papers), Nanoparticles: synthesis and applications (2 papers), Perovskite Materials and Applications (1 paper), Sparse and Compressive Sensing Techniques (1 paper), Nanoparticle-Based Drug Delivery (1 paper) and Carbon and Quantum Dots Applications (1 paper). The work is most often cited by research in Media Technology (84 citations), Aerospace Engineering (111 citations), Ocean Engineering (46 citations), Pharmaceutical Science (17 citations) and Pollution (32 citations). Fuliang Chen has collaborated with scholars based in China. Frequent co-authors include Jianchao Fan, Jie Geng, Hongyu Wang, Baoming Li, Xiaorui Ma, Mingming Yin, Xinyan Zhu, Yi Wang, Wenping Liang and Yu Du. Their work appears in journals such as Journal of Integrative Agriculture, Chemosphere, Colloids and Surfaces A Physicochemical and Engineering Aspects, Chemical Communications and International Journal of Biological Macromolecules.
